A small business is a special place. It's where people take a chance on doing what they love...and hoping that the money will follow. That love of what you do makes the uncertainty and the rough spots of starting a small business worth the risk. We see a problem in an area that interests us, we find an interesting solution to it, and we launch an enterprise and share our solution with others.

Whether the problems you love to solve are automotive or medical, computers are probably among your tools. Many of the problems I love are technological. Even in elementary school, I would see a person doing something, and I would imagine how I could make their job easier or more productive using a computer. My tool box has gotten a lot more interesting since the Apple IIe, but the problems and my drive to solve them remains the same.

When I am working on a technology problem, I want everything else - the car, the plumbing, the telephone - to "just work." Most people feel the same way about their computer, but even when the computer is working perfectly, many of us are using only a tiny fraction of the potential help it can offer us in our work and our lives. Computers are complex and fragile tools, and many of us barely scratch the surface of the power and efficiency that these tools put at our fingertips.

That's where Acorn Technologies comes in. We want to be your Information Technology department. In addition to simply performing the maintenance needed to "keep the lights on." we can look at your workflows and your small business as a whole and suggest ways in which your computing environment can contribute more to the efficiency, effectiveness, and profitability of your business. We strive to achieve our mission by focusing skill and expertise on it, not by throwing money at it.

We are located in the Atlanta, Georgia area, but if you live elsewhere and have dragons that can be slain remotely, we would be delighted to speak with you. In addition, we are always on the lookout for charitable organizations who could benefit from our services.
